ῥιζόω G4492
rhizóō · hrid-zo'-o · Verb
from ῥίζα; to root (figuratively, become stable):--root.
2 Occurrences in the King James Bible
Ephesians 3:17That Christ may dwell in your hearts by faith; that ye, being rooted and grounded in love,
Colossians 2:7Rooted and built up in him, and stablished in the faith, as ye have been taught, abounding therein with thanksgiving.
